5. Lemon Oil
Imagine stepping into your shower and being greeted by the bright, invigorating scent of lemon. Lemon oil is a dynamo for morning routines, cherished for its ability to uplift and energize. The zesty aroma acts as a natural mood enhancer, breaking through grogginess with a burst of clarity and invigoration.
Studies show that citrus scents, like lemon, stimulate the body’s production of the feel-good hormone serotonin, which can help improve mood and focus. Those struggling to shake off the morning haze might find lemon oil’s refreshing properties exactly what they need to clear mental fog.
- Benefits: Uplifting mood, energizing scent, mental clarity.
- Usage: Add a few drops to your shower gel or diffuser before stepping into the shower.
- Tip: Combine with peppermint oil for an extra refreshing experience.
4. Lavender Oil
Lavender oil, with its universal acclaim, deserves a spot in any relaxation toolkit. Revered through history, lavender has been a staple for stress relief. Its soft, floral fragrance evokes calmness, making it the go-to essential oil for unwinding after a hectic day. A warm shower infused with lavender oil is a gentle embrace that soothes frayed nerves and prepares you for restful sleep.
The benefits of lavender go beyond mere relaxation; it has been found to lower levels of cortisol, the stress hormone, and may aid in managing anxiety disorders according to several scientific studies. Lavender oil’s versatility in enhancing sleep quality makes it an ideal choice for evening showers.
- Benefits: Reduces anxiety, improves quality of sleep, promotes relaxation.
- Usage: Dilute with carrier oil and apply to pulse points before showering or use in shower steamers.
- Tip: Perfect for an evening shower to prepare for a restful night.
3. Eucalyptus Oil
Eucalyptus oil is renowned not only for its invigorating properties but also for its aid in respiratory health. Its crisp, minty aroma transforms your shower into a natural decongestant, making it a favorite during cold seasons or allergy flare-ups. As steam from the shower combines with eucalyptus oil, you may find relief from sinus congestion and easier breathing.
Moreover, the refreshing scent also stimulates mental clarity and energy, qualities that make it perfect for that mid-week energizing shower. Eucalyptus oil’s healing properties stem from its ability to stimulate immune response, making it a staple not just for showers, but for overall wellness routines.
- Benefits: Clears nasal passages, promotes mental clarity, energizing.
- Usage: Add to a warm washcloth and let it hang in the shower for a fragrant experience.
- Tip: Use with peppermint oil for a synergistic effect on respiratory wellness.
2. Bergamot Oil
Bergamot oil brings a unique fusion of citrus and floral notes, offering an olfactory experience that balances upliftment with relaxation. Its use in aromatherapy is supported by its mood-balancing capabilities. Known to dispel feelings of tension and uplift mood, bergamot is a beacon of positivity in your shower routine.
This essential oil not only helps reduce anxiety but also promotes a sense of joy, making your shower a retreat for both body and mind. Its ability to ease stress marks bergamot as a beloved choice for those seeking a moment of solace amidst a busy schedule.
- Benefits: Mood booster, stress relief, promotes happiness.
- Usage: Mix a few drops in your shampoo or body wash for an aromatic experience.
- Tip: Works well in combination with lavender for an ultimate relaxing blend.

How should I use essential oils in the shower safely?
Using essential oils in the shower is straightforward, but it’s important to do it safely to maximize benefits and avoid any adverse reactions. You can start by adding a few drops of your chosen essential oil onto the walls of the shower or on a washcloth placed away from the water stream. Another method is to mix the oils with a shower gel or carrier oil, which helps to dilute the concentrated oils and minimize skin irritation. Always ensure that you use only a few drops and select oils that are safe for topical use.

Can I use any essential oil in the shower, or are some oils better suited than others?
While many essential oils can be used in the shower, some are better suited due to their specific properties and how they interact with steam. It’s important to choose oils that are known to be safe and beneficial when used in a shower setting. Avoid oils that are too strong, like peppermint, which can be overpowering in steam, or oils that may cause irritation, such as cinnamon or clove. Always research the oils you wish to use to ensure they complement the showering process.
